> It's much harder to mandate use of EL than the CW for several reasons:

I didn't say it should be mandated, but recommended.

> - CW implementation is much more common than EL implementation
> - PWs and/or EVPN are rarely the only traffic in an MPLS traffic tunnel, rather, they will be multiplexed with other MPLS-based applications that are using the traffic tunnel to reach a common destination. Thus, by using the CW, you can disable ECMP only for those MPLS packets that cannot tolerate reordering.

The CW does not disable ECMP. Any LSR on the path between ingress and
egress LER is free to look beyond the MPLS label stack and
misinterpret the 0x00 0x00 at the start of a control-word as a valid
MAC that starts 00:00:XX:XX:XX:XX and try to hash on Ethernet headers
starting directly after the MPLS label stack, and not label stack + 4
bytes. This is my point. The PWMCW doesn't stop re-ording in all
cases, but it does in most. So yes, not all devices support EL, but CW
doesn't stop re-ordering in all cases, so?
